【摘要】 A series of Eu(Ⅲ) complexes of α-thenoyltrifluoroacetone(HTTA) with trioctylphosphine oxide(TPPO) and benzoic acid(BA) or its two derivatives,p-toluic acid(PTA) and p-methoxybenzoic acid(POA) were synthesized and were characterized with elemental analysis,IR spectroscopy,scanning electronic microscopy and fluorescent spectra. The complexes were revealed to be Eu(BA)(TTA) 2TPPO2,Eu(PTA)(TTA) 2TPPO2 and Eu(POA)(TTA) 2TPPO2. The excitation and absorption spectra of the complex Eu(POA)(TTA) 2TPPO2 in MeOH solution were investigated in detail. The experimental result showed that relatively cheap materials with sharp red luminescence could be pre-pared,when benzoic acid or its two derivatives were added in Eu(Ⅲ) complexes of α-thenoyltrifluoroacetone with trioctylphosphine oxide. The relative fluorescence intensity of the Eu(Ⅲ) complexes decreased in the following order:Eu(POA)(TTA) 2TPPO2> Eu(PTA)(TTA) 2TPPO2>Eu(BA)(TTA) 2TPPO2.
